Foamed concrete, also known as lightweight concrete or foamed concrete, is a lightweight porous building material made of cement, water, fine aggregate, and air or other gases.

Q1:Is foam concrete strong enough for building construction?
A:Foam concrete, while not as strong as standard concrete, is versatile and can support certain loads. It is commonly used for a variety of non-structural elements such as partitions, insulation layers, and filler material, showcasing its adaptability in construction projects.
Q2:How does foam concrete compare in terms of cost to traditional concrete?
A:The cost of foam concrete, while comparable to regular concrete, can be slightly higher depending on factors like local prices, project specifics, and the need for specialized equipment. However, potential savings can be realized through reduced transportation and handling costs due to its light weight, making it a cost-effective alternative in certain situations.
Q3:Does foam concrete provide good insulation?
A:Yes, one of foam concrete’s key features is its excellent thermal insulation properties. Its porous structure minimizes heat transfer, making it highly effective for insulation purposes.
Q4:Can foam concrete be pumped or poured like regular concrete?
A:Absolutely; one of the advantages of foam concrete is its fluidity, which allows it to be easily pumped or poured into place, even in hard-to-reach areas or over long distances.
Q5:What exactly is foam concrete, and how is it made?
A:Foam concrete is a lightweight, porous material created by blending a cement-based mixture with stable foam or air bubbles. The foam is generated using a foaming agent and then introduced to the mortar or concrete mix, resulting in a low-density cellular structure.
